This paper presents a likely explanation for dips observed in transmission coefficient measurements (S21) for twisted-pair copper cables. We show via computer simulations that periodic cable nonuniformities behave like selective filters, prohibiting electromagnetic wave to propagate at certain frequencies. The response of an optical strain sensor based on the fiber Bragg grating is theoretically analyzed with a different approach of that found usually in the literature. In this model, geometrical changes suffered by the grating itself are taken into account. The results are compared with those from experiments, showing very good agreement.
A method to identify some physical parameters of twisted-pair cables is presented in this paper. The parameters identification process is carried out from input impedance measurements, applying analytical approach and mean squared estimation. The obtained results indicate the accuracy and applicability of the proposed method.
